Declaring Variables in JavaScript π
When it comes to declaring variables, JavaScript gives you three main options:
1. var Keyword π
Traditionally, var was used to declare variables, but it has some quirks. It’s function-scoped, meaning itβs available within the function where it’s declared, which can sometimes lead to unexpected results.
Example:
However, var is outdated in modern JavaScript due to issues like hoisting.
2. let Keyword π
Introduced in ES6, let is block-scoped, meaning itβs only available within the block (e.g., loops, conditionals) where itβs declared. It’s more predictable and is the go-to option for most developers.
Example:
3. const Keyword π
When you donβt intend to change a variable’s value, const is the best choice. It ensures that the variableβs value remains constant throughout the program.
Example:
Remember, const is also block-scoped, like let, but the value assigned to it can never be reassigned.
The let and const Keywords: A Better Approach π
While var has its place, let and const are preferred in modern JavaScript development. Hereβs why:
letallows reassignment, making it perfect for variables whose value might change.constensures that variables remain immutable, helping avoid bugs in your code.
When deciding between let and const, remember: Use const when possible! It helps prevent unintended changes to variables.
